We are looking for an experienced P&C Business Partner to join a values-driven team during a time of exciting transformation. As a trusted advisor, you’ll work closely with senior leaders to enhance leadership capability, support the full employment lifecycle, and drive strategic people initiatives.

Key Responsibilities

  • Partner with senior leaders to provide expert HR advice across workforce planning, IR/ER, performance, change, and talent development.
  • Coach leaders and develop capability to lead engaged, high-performing teams.
  • Contribute to enterprise-wide projects such as enterprise bargaining, workforce planning and organisational design.
  • Analyse HR data to identify trends and deliver actionable insights.
  • Represent the organisation in commissions and tribunals where required.
  • Play a key role in developing and embedding people strategies that align with organisational priorities.
